The Parallel Breakdown
Now, for the part that gets every serious collector's heart racing: the parallels. The 2025 Topps Comic Book Heroes set offers a robust array of numbered parallels for Black Widow #1, each representing a progressively rarer chase. Understanding these print runs is key to appreciating their value and rarity.
- /199: This is often your entry point into numbered parallels. While still relatively accessible, a print run of 199 means it's far scarcer than the base card and a great way to start building your rainbow.
- /150: A step up in rarity from the /199, these are becoming noticeably harder to pull. Finding one of these means you're holding a piece that fewer than 150 other collectors can claim.
- /125: The scarcity continues to increase. At this level, you're looking at a card that's genuinely limited, making it a desirable find for character specialists.
- /99: The double-digit club! Sub-100 print runs always carry a premium. These are tough pulls and highly sought after by those aiming for rarer versions of their favorite characters.
- /75: Moving into the truly limited territory. These parallels are becoming quite scarce, and seeing one in person is a treat. They often command a significant premium over higher-numbered versions.
- /50: Now we're talking serious rarity. The half-century mark is a major milestone for collectors. These are genuinely hard to come by and are often cornerstone pieces in a character collection.
- /24: This is where things get really interesting. A print run of 24 is incredibly low, making this a grail-level card for many. The hunt for a /24 is a serious endeavor.
- /10: The single-digit club! These are ultra-rare, often reserved for the most dedicated collectors. Pulling a /10 is an event in itself and a testament to its extreme scarcity.
- /5: Almost impossible to find. These are true chase cards, often selling for substantial amounts. Only five exist globally, making them incredibly exclusive.
- /2: The penultimate rarity. These are virtually unobtainable for most collectors, reserved for the luckiest or those willing to pay top dollar. A true gem.
- /1 (The SuperFractor/Black Parallel): The holy grail. The one-of-one. This is the ultimate chase, the rarest card in the entire production run. Owning the Black Widow #1 1/1 parallel is a monumental achievement and the pinnacle of any collection for this card.
